240 发简信
IP属地:广东
  • [备忘]注解相关参数说明

    Element的子类介绍 ExecutableElement表示某个类或接口的方法、构造方法或初始化程序(静态或实例),包括注释类型元素。Pac...

  • Resize,w 360,h 240
    AOP学习总结-Javassist捕获异常之创建gradle插件步骤

    如何利用 Javassist 去优雅的实现一个异常捕获功能,可以参考文章一文应用 AOP | 最全选型考量 + 边剖析经典开源库边实践,美滋滋 ...

  • AOP学习总结-AspectJ编写权限判断框架

    当我们做权限判断和申请时,虽然有很多优秀的框架去帮我们完成,但是是否有想过这样的一个问题,以使用 RxPermissions 为例,每个权限判断...

  • Resize,w 360,h 240
    AOP学习总结-利用APT仿写ButterKnife

    在应用 AOP 之前,应该思考几个问题: 明确你应用 AOP 在什么项目 小范围试用,选择一个侵入性小的 AOP 方法 明确切入点的相似性 考虑...

  • Resize,w 360,h 240
    AOP学习总结-简介

    AOP 全名 Aspect Oriented Programming,意思是面向切面编程。AOP 跟 OOP 一样,是一种编程思想。如果 OOP...

  • 一种我认为比较好的MVP写法封装,你值得拥有

    EasyMvp 一个简单强大且灵活的MVP框架。项目地址:EasyMvp 特点 一个 Activity 可以绑定多个 Presenter,以达到...

  • Activity启动过程

    startActivity 最终调用startActivityForResult 方法, 关注 mParent==null 的情况,调用Inst...

  • Android AppLock(应用锁)开发

    android App Lock开发,主要有几个点:第一个是所谓的应用锁,就是在应用打开的时候覆盖一个Activity(或者是一个全局的Dial...

    0.4 18011 23 18 1
  • RxJava学习笔记 -- Schedulers-解决Android主线程问题 --

    注:本文摘自《RxJava Essentials》翻译中文版电子书 StrictMode StrictMode是一种模式,为了获得更多出现在代码...

个人介绍
Github:https://github.com/lizixian18
个人小站:http://lizixian18.github.io/

非静态的内部类容易引起内存泄漏